Add 50/15 and 15/28
1st number: 3 5/15, 2nd number: 15/28
50/15 + 15/28 is 325/84.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 15 and 28 is 420
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 420 - For the 1st fraction, since 15 × 28 = 420,
50/15 = 50 × 28/15 × 28 = 1400/420 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 28 × 15 = 420,
15/28 = 15 × 15/28 × 15 = 225/420 - Add the two like fractions:
1400/420 + 225/420 = 1400 + 225/420 = 1625/420 - 1625/420 simplified gives 325/84
- So, 50/15 + 15/28 = 325/84
